WebMerit pay, or pay-for-performance, is a financial incentive whereby an employee is offered a bonus, increase, or promotion based on work performance as determined by criteria set by the employer. Merit pay is most common in sales positions as it provides a performance-generated salary based on an employee meeting or exceeding the company's goals. Web17 jan. 2024 · A discretionary bonus is an extra payment given at the discretion of management, usually in appreciation for an employee’s work. It is generally not an entitlement and can vary significantly. A performance bonus is usually paid to employees based on predetermined criteria or a company’s performance.
